Millars Well
Millars Well is a well in Western Australia, Australia. Millars Well is situated nearby to the suburb Nickol, as well as near Pegs Creek.| Tap on a place to explore it |

Karratha Senior High School
School
Karratha Senior High School is a comprehensive public co-educational high day school, located in Karratha, a regional centre in the Pilbara region, 1,575 kilometres north east of Perth, Western Australia.
